We're sorry but Naavi doesn't work properly without JavaScript enabled. Please enable it to continue.
The Word from St. Joseph's
Senior Learning Community
Senior Learning Community
Middle Learning Community
Year 3 , Year 4
Specialists
Division Swimming Success & SSV Trials Underway
Senior Learning Community